Grid analysis Claude AI
At 15:00 on a summer afternoon, German renewables deliver 66.9 GW—92.8% of total generation—driven primarily by 34.7 GW of solar and 26.7 GW of combined wind. Despite 100% reported cloud cover, direct radiation of 316 W/m² indicates thin or broken cloud layers permitting substantial solar yield. Consumption stands at 57.7 GW, producing a net export position of 14.5 GW, which is pushing the day-ahead price to −2.0 EUR/MWh. Thermal generation remains at minimal levels: brown coal at 2.5 GW, natural gas at 1.6 GW, and hard coal at 1.1 GW likely reflect must-run obligations and system inertia requirements rather than economic dispatch.
